Fixed Cost

Expenses that do not change in relation to the level of goods or services produced over a certain period.

Variable Cost

Costs that change in proportion to the good or service that a business produces, such as materials and labor directly involved in production.

Total Cost

The combined amount of all costs incurred during the production of goods or services, incorporating fixed and variable expenditures.
